

Question: Does Having a School Nearby Increase Property Value?
Answer: Having a good school nearby often increases property value due to higher demand from families. However, factors like school quality, traffic, and noise can also influence prices.

Benefits of Living Near a School
Living near a school offers convenience. Shorter commutes mean more family time. Many parents appreciate walking their children to school. This fosters a sense of community and encourages healthy habits.
Good schools can attract families to a neighbourhood. This demand can also drive up property values. Access to quality education is a significant draw for many homebuyers. McMaster University research shows Hamilton home values dropped 7.29% for every extra kilometer from an elementary school. This clearly demonstrates the impact. Families prioritize quality education and convenience.

Beyond the Ratings: Other School Factors
School reputation extends beyond official ratings. Community involvement and extracurricular activities contribute to a school’s overall appeal. A strong school community can enhance neighbourhood desirability.
The type of school matters. Elementary schools, middle schools, and high schools each impact property values differently. The age of your children influences the importance of school proximity. Elementary schools often have a stronger direct impact on immediate surrounding property values due to the higher frequency of drop-offs and pick-ups by parents, and the desire for younger children to walk safely. High schools might bring more traffic concerns, but often offer excellent sports facilities and community events that can still boost neighbourhood appeal. A school’s commitment to diverse programs also adds value.

Market Fluctuations and Long-Term Value
Real estate markets experience ups and downs. School proximity generally offers stability. While market conditions fluctuate, the desirability of good schools tends to remain constant.
Consider long-term value when buying a home. A home near a good school can be a valuable investment. Properties in highly-rated school zones often show greater resilience during market downturns. They also appreciate faster during periods of growth. This provides a more secure investment for homeowners, even those without school-aged children. The consistent demand from families ensures a robust resale market.
Addressing Potential Drawbacks
While benefits abound, living very close to a school can present some drawbacks. Increased traffic during drop-off and pick-up times, higher noise levels from playgrounds and school bells, and potential parking challenges are common concerns. Some buyers may also worry about privacy or increased pedestrian activity near their homes. However, many communities with schools implement traffic calming measures and strict parking regulations. These mitigate potential inconveniences. Evaluate these factors against the significant advantages. Most buyers find the benefits outweigh the minor downsides.
